The effects of low-density polyethylene (LDPE) addition to the characteristics of asphalt mixture

Abstract: Improving the quality of asphalt by adding additives like polymers, one of which is Polyethylene mixed in the AC-WC asphalt mixture. This research aims to determine the effect of adding Polyethylene on the characteristics of AC-WC asphalt mixture and bitumen properties. Polyethylene used is the Low-Density Polyethylene (LDPE) type, especially thin plastic bags with 0%, 4%, 5%, 6%, 8%, 10%, 15% and 20% contents of the asphalt weight. “…Asphalt-mix properties can be further improved by using more advanced techniques with other modifiers, preferably with waste materials. Lubis et al (2020) investigated that LDPE bags with different percentages of weight of asphalt were added and tests were conducted for the determination of stability and permanent deformation. The results showed that utilization of LDPE in the asphalt mix up to a specific content (6%) can improve the performance of the HMA mix, especially decreasing the rate of deformation.…”
